Angry Titans
2019-04-11 19:45:00
British Hurricane

Angry Titans vs British Hurricane

2019-04-11 13:25:39Posted by mintcrystall

Both teams are up 4:0 so i think it will be an even fight between theese but i personaly think that angry titans will winn because i like them

Go take tv ultras .

I know nothing about ow but i know both teams are good so will be a close win.

Angry Titans 1.75 10 Loss


